I have the following table of customer's and revenue dates. I would like to create DAX calculated column that tags the customer as 'New' when there is no revenue reported in the previous month. It's an easy formula in excel, but how do I replicate it in DAX? Thank you
RevenueDate | Customer | DAX Formula |
01/01/2022 | Client A | New |
01/02/2022 | Client A | |
01/03/2022 | Client A | |
01/05/2022 | Client A | New |
